[Devops] question: apache reloaded/restarted itself automatically. why?

Tobias Dostal tobias at dostal.co.at
Sun Feb 20 11:44:00 CET 2011


Hi,  

Logrotate macht einen reload/restart wenn es die apache Files rotiert, vielleicht hast du eingestellt, das er nur ab einer gewissen groesse rotiert. 

Lg, 
Tobias


On 20.02.2011, at 11:24, devops.wsm at c33s.net wrote:

> hallo,
> 
> wollte eigentlich nicht meine mailinglisten vorstellung mit einer frage
> beginnen, aber ich bin leider etwas ratlos.
> 
> war jetzt auf den letzten 2 devops meetings, die ich echt sehr fein
> finde. ich selbst bin eigentlich eher unfreiwillig auf die devops
> schiene gerutscht, hatte immer wieder probleme mit meinen providern,
> dass ich mich letztendlich entschlossen habe meine sachen einfach selbst
> auf einem root server zu hosten. bin davor eher aus der webdevelopment
> und design richung gekommen. mittlerweile mach ich beides.
> 
> genug der vorstellung, wer mehr wissen mag trifft mich eh am devops
> meeting an.
> 
> zu meiner eigentlichen frage: hatte gerade ein interessantes problem,
> welches jemand von euch vielleicht schon kennt.
> 
> config: debian lenny stable x64, standard config, apache, mod_php, apc,
> mysql client.
> 
> hatte am dienstag eine config von php, die apc cache size in apc.ini
> geändert aber den server bewusst nicht neu gestartet, weil nicht sicher
> war ob die config so korrekt ist (fehler, mach ich beim nächsten mal
> garantiert nicht mehr. entweder gleich neu startet oder erst später in
> die config eintragen).
> 
> heute in der früh, dürfte sich apache selbst neugestartet oder zumindest
> die config neu geladen haben.
> beim neustart ist er dann nicht mehr hochgekommen error.log:
> [Sun Feb 20 06:25:08 2011] [apc-error] apc_mmap: mmap failed: Cannot
> allocate memory
> 
> gleich wieder meine falsche config auskommentiert, neu gestartet, lief
> wieder.
> 
> ich würde jetzt gerne herausfinden, wieso apache sich plötzlich selbst
> neu gestartet hat.
> die uhrzeit passt genau zur cron.daily zeit 6:25, der server hat diese
> falschen configs aber schon seit dienstag, womit cron.daily eher nicht
> in frage kommt. weekly.cron läuft aber erst um 6:47, womit sich das auch
> ausschließt.
> 
> cron.daily files:
> apache2
> apt
> aptitude
> bsdmainutils
> logrotate
> man-db
> standard
> 
> cron.weekly file:
> man-db
> 
> ist es vielleicht ein default apt / aptitude aus dem cron.daily, dass
> irgendwas automatisch installiert hat?
> 
> any ideas?
> 
> liebe grüße
> julian
> 
> _______________________________________________
> Devops mailing list
> Devops at lists.metalab.at
> http://lists.metalab.at/mailman/listinfo/devops



More information about the Devops mailing list